Factors to Consider When Choosing Kick Mics

You’ll want to check the frequency response range-most kick mics perform best between 20 Hz and 10 kHz, capturing both the thump and beater click. Make sure the polar pattern is cardioid to reject off-axis noise and handle high SPLs without distortion, especially near guitar amps or loud drum kits. Look for rugged build quality, flexible mounting options, and proven sensitivity ratings from real studio tests to guarantee reliable, consistent sound across live and recorded setups.

Frequency Response Range

While capturing the full character of a kick drum relies on several factors, the microphone’s frequency response range plays a central role in delivering both power and clarity. You’ll want a mic that dips down to 20 Hz to catch the deep thump of the bass drum’s fundamental tone. At the top, aim for models that extend to 18,000 Hz-they’ll capture the snap of the beater and add definition. Look for a tailored curve with a boost between 50 Hz and 100 Hz; it enhances punch and makes the kick cut through dense mixes without extra processing. A smooth, balanced response with controlled peaks keeps your sound clean and avoids muddiness, especially when stacking drums or adding low-end synths. Frequency-independent directivity helps maintain isolation, so off-axis bleed stays minimal. Choose a mic with these traits, and you’ll get tight, powerful kick tracks that sit perfectly in both live and studio contexts.

Polar Pattern Type

When you’re miking a kick drum in a live or studio setup, the polar pattern you choose directly shapes how well the mic isolates the source and rejects nearby instruments. You’ll want a cardioid or supercardioid pattern-both are unidirectional and cut out rear sound, but supercardioid offers tighter side rejection and higher gain-before-feedback, perfect for loud stages. Testers find supercardioid mics excel when you’re battling crosstalk from snare or toms, though they need precise placement to avoid rear-lobe pickup. Cardioid patterns are more forgiving, with solid front sensitivity and less rear sensitivity, making them studio favorites. The best models maintain consistent pattern control down to 50 Hz, so low-end stays focused. Whether you’re tracking in a tight booth or playing a club, choosing the right pattern means cleaner signals, less phase trouble, and punchier drum mixes-no extra processing needed.

Build Durability Features

A kick mic’s rugged design matters just as much as its sound, especially when it’s taking constant hits from sticks, pedals, and road abuse. You need a mic that won’t buckle under pressure, so look for a hardened steel or stainless steel mesh grille-it resists dents and warping, even after repeated impacts. A metal enclosure, especially from alloy or stainless steel, gives you superior structural integrity, protecting internals during transport and stage use. Inside, pneumatic or internal suspension shock mounts decouple the capsule, drastically cutting handling noise and vibrations. You’ll also want a dynamic locking stand adapter to keep the mic firmly in place, no matter how hard you hit. Plus, low sensitivity to load impedance variations means you get consistent output-even when swapping between mixers or preamps. These features add up to reliability you can trust, gig after gig.

Mounting Flexibility Options

If you’re dealing with tight spaces and tricky angles inside a kick drum, you’ll want a mic that adapts as fast as you do. Look for models with swivel joints and quick-release latches-they let you tweak the angle in seconds, zeroing in on beater attack or low-end thump. Mics with integrated stand adapters and locking mechanisms stay put, even when the stage is vibrating at 130 dB. Compact bodies and parallel XLR connectors fit flush against the head, cutting cable stress and maximizing space. Some boundary-layer designs stick right on a pillow or platform, no stand needed. Others come with built-in goosenecks, giving you inch-by-inch control inside or outside the drum. You’re not just mounting a mic-you’re dialing in a sound. Frequently Asked Questions

Can I Use a Kick Mic for Bass Guitar Recording?

You can use a kick mic for bass guitar recording, and it works well when you want strong low-end punch. Models like the Shure Beta 52A or AKG D112 capture deep frequencies below 50 Hz with high SPL handling, making them ideal for close-miking bass cabs. Testers report tight, defined tone with minimal muddiness, especially in rock or hip-hop. Just mind phase alignment if blending with DI, and you’ll get a powerful, studio-ready sound fast.

How Do I Prevent Phase Issues With Multiple Kick Mics?

You align the mics by flipping the phase on your audio interface or DAW and nudge tracks until lows tighten. Place the inner mic 2–3 inches from the beater, the outer mic 6–12 inches out, angled at the shell. Use a phase alignment tool like Little Lab’s Phase Alignment Plugin if needed. Test with kick hits, not triggers, and trust your ears-tight thump means you’ve nailed it.
